Psalm 8:3-4 (KJV)
3 When I consider thy heavens, the work of thy fingers, the moon and the stars, which thou hast ordained;
4 What is man, that thou art mindful of him? and the son of man, that thou visitest him?
The message Bible says in verse four:
Compared to all this cosmic glory, why would you bother with puny, mortal man or be infatuated with Adam’s sons?
Have you ever looked at your own faults and failures, looked around at the culture we are living in and wondered why God puts up with it all?
We who believe and receive, do all we can to honor God in all we do. We pray for revival and show Love to others, but as we look around, we see a people who seemed to have lost all sense of morals.
Violence dominates the news and even our schools and homes are not free from hate and discord.
Do you wonder why God does not wipe all of the people on earth out and be done with our griping, rebellion, calling evil good and good evil, and always being entitled to what we want?
The answer LOVE! Unconditional Love. Love that bears all, knows all, and can do all!
God created us in His image. Then breathed into our lung’s breath!
He gave us choice, and desires fellowship with us!
Understand, he created beauty and splendor, he created trees, plants, and fishes. He created animals large and small, but into none of these did He breathe!
We are special, we are to be His reflection of Love and Compassion on earth and His Love never gives up on us!
He Loves all people and desires they come to Him and have real life. Life with joy and peace the world cannot give.
But there is the matter of choice. That makes us special. God wants a people to Love and Serve Him because they want to fellowship with the creator God. He does not want people who are made to follow Him.
Thus, the problem. Choice!
If the people around us are to choose life in Jesus, they must see something in our lives that make them want what we have deep inside.
Within each person is a void that can only be filled by the Spirit of the Livings God, as we receive all Jesus did for us!
